#include <stdio.h>
#include <stdlib.h>
struct node {
int val;
struct node *next;
};
/* constructs a new node */
struct node *new_node(int val, struct node *next)
{
struct node *new_node = (struct node*) malloc(sizeof(struct node));
if (new_node == NULL) {
perror("malloc");
exit(-1);
}
new_node->val = val;
new_node->next = next;
return new_node;
}
/* returns pointer to next field and frees memory for passed node */
struct node *delete_node(struct node *to_free)
{
struct node *to_return = to_free->next;
free(to_free);
return to_return;
}
/* returns int val of top node in stack */
int peek(struct node *stack)
{
return stack->val;
}
int main(int argc, char **argv)
{
if (argc != 2) {
goto error;
}
FILE *input = fopen(argv[1], "r");
if (input == NULL){
goto error;
}
int next = fgetc(input);
int x = 0;
struct node *unmatched;
printf("LABEL LITERAL 0\n");
while (next != EOF) {
switch(next){
case '>':
printf("AND VALUE LITERAL 0 ASSIGN LITERAL 0 ADD VALUE LITERAL 0 LITERAL 1\n");
break;
case '<':
printf("AND VALUE LITERAL 0 ASSIGN LITERAL 0 SUBTRACT VALUE LITERAL 0 LITERAL 1\n");
break;
case '+':
printf("AND VALUE LITERAL 0 ASSIGN VALUE LITERAL 0 ADD VALUE VALUE LITERAL 0 LITERAL 1\n");
break;
case '-':
printf("AND VALUE LITERAL 0 ASSIGN VALUE LITERAL 0 SUBTRACT VALUE VALUE LITERAL 0 LITERAL 1\n");
break;
case '.':
printf("AND VALUE LITERAL 0 OUTCHAR VALUE VALUE LITERAL 0\n");
break;
case ',':
printf("AND VALUE LITERAL 0 ASSIGN VALUE LITERAL 0 INCHAR\n");
break;
case '[':
x += 1;
printf("AND VALUE LITERAL 0 OR VALUE VALUE LITERAL 0 GOTO LITERAL %d\nOR VALUE LITERAL 0 LABEL SUBTRACT LITERAL 0 LITERAL %d\n", x, x);
unmatched = new_node(x, unmatched);
break;
case ']':
printf("AND VALUE LITERAL 0 AND VALUE VALUE LITERAL 0 GOTO SUBTRACT LITERAL 0 LITERAL %d\nOR VALUE LITERAL 0 LABEL LITERAL %d\n", peek(unmatched), peek(unmatched));
unmatched = delete_node(unmatched);
break;
default:
break;
}
next = fgetc(input);
}
printf("AND VALUE LITERAL 0 EXIT\nASSIGN LITERAL 0 LITERAL 1\nGOTO LITERAL 0");
return 0;
error:
dprintf(2, "Usage: %s filename\n", argv[0]);
return 1;
}
